General information

This font features bold, rounded characters with a strong presence, making it ideal for attention-grabbing designs. The uppercase letters are robust and slightly condensed, while the lowercase letters maintain a consistent weight, enhancing readability. The numerals are clear and distinct, matching the overall boldness of the alphabet. Special characters are well-integrated, providing versatility for various design needs. The font's style is modern and slightly playful, suitable for a wide range of creative projects.
